Miliç Irmağı (Türkiye) İhtiyofaunası İçin Beş Yeni Kayıt
Bu çalışma, Miliç Irmağı (Terme-Samsun) ile bağlantılı taşkın kanalında 2014-2015 yılları
arasında mevsimsel olarak üç aylık periyotlarda gerçekleştirilmiştir. Elde edilen balık türlerinin
daha önceki çalışmalarda bildirilmemiş olduğu tespit edilmiştir. Buna göre, familyasında
mensup iki tür, Petroleuciscus borysthenicus, Alburnus derjugini ve Cyprinidae, Gasterosteidae,
Atherinidae ve Poecilidae familyalarından birer tür, Gasterosteus aculeatus, Atherina boyeri ve
Gambusia holbrooki olmak üzere listeye beş yeni tür eklenmiştir.
Five New Records for the Ichthyofauna of Miliç River in Turkey
This study was carried out seasonally by three months intervals in the flood channel associated
with Miliç River (Terme-Samsun) between 2014 and 2015. Some of the fish sampled in this
study have not been recorded in the previous studies. These newly recorded species were
Petroleuciscus borysthenicus (Kessler, 1859), Alburnus derjugini Berg, 1923; Gasterosteus
aculeatus Linnaeus, 1758; Atherina boyeri Risso, 1810 and Gambusia holbrooki Girard, 1859,
placed in Cyprinidae, Gasterosteidae, Atherinidae and Poecilidae families.
